Kitchen remodeling costs rely on your specific goals and the condition of your current space. Choosing high-end materials like custom cabinetry, stone countertops, or professional-grade appliances will increase the budget. The scope of work is another major factor; moving plumbing or gas lines, changing the room layout, or expanding the footprint requires more labor and permits compared to a simple cosmetic update. Keeping your existing floor plan is the most effective way to manage expenses. Whether you are planning a modest refresh or a complete teardown, it helps to identify your priorities early. Quartz is highly durable and non-porous, making it excellent for kitchens in Stockton. However, extreme, prolonged heat can potentially damage the resin binder, though this is rare in normal use. It's also a manufactured product, so some homeowners prefer natural stone. These are minor considerations for most kitchens.

Butcher block countertops provide a warm, natural aesthetic for Stockton kitchens. They are relatively affordable and can be sanded and refinished if scratched or damaged. However, they require regular sealing and maintenance to prevent staining and water damage. They are also susceptible to heat.
Quartz offers superior stain resistance and is non-porous, meaning it doesn't need sealing like granite does, which is beneficial for Stockton kitchens. Granite is a natural stone and each slab is unique, offering a different aesthetic. Quartz is engineered, providing consistent patterns and colors. Both are durable choices.

Soapstone countertops offer a unique, matte finish and are highly resistant to stains and heat, which is appealing for Stockton kitchens. They develop a natural patina over time, which some homeowners love. However, they are softer than granite or quartz and can chip or scratch if not cared for properly. They also require periodic oiling.
